BELTON – Gloria A. Day, 69, of Belton, died Sunday, February 10, 2019, at Owensboro Health Muhlenberg Community Hospital. Mrs. Day was born September 11, 1949, in Birmingham, AL. She was a retired school teacher and taught school for 35 years. She was a member of Livermore General Baptist Church. She enjoyed spending time with her grandchildren. She was also president of the Women’s Ministry Board. She was preceded in death by her sister, Linda Kay Ashworth. She is survived by her husband, Bro. Roy Day; son Orbie (Amy) Day of Indiana; daughter Misty (Chad) Roberson of Belton; grandchildren Jonah Day, Sidney Day, Owen Day, Charly Roberson, and Rae Roberson; sister Barbara (David) Moore of Beechmont; nieces Christina (Clay) Taylor and Kelley Hobgood; nephew Jack Campbell, and great-nephews Caden Taylor and Landen Hobgood.
